I just found that https://helpx.adobe.com/x-productkb/global/high_cpu_usage_cephtmlengine.html is a little outdated but it goes like this:
Shut down all Adobe apps.
right-click on Indesign app > show package content > Contents> > Resources > CEP > extensions > com.adobe.DesignLibraries.angular
Delete all contents of this last folder (after a backup of this folder) and replace it with the contents of the downloaded DL 2.2.4 folder
Also do this for PS and AI
I've done so, am still monitoring if this is a solution, but the apps work fine seemingly.

Hello All,
Thank you for your patience all this while.
We had launched our investigation into the matter to get to the root cause of the problem. As the part of our investigation, we had reached out to many of you personally over email.
We have concluded our investigation and have come up with few findings.1. For many of the users the issue got fixed after updating InDesign to a newer version.
2. For some, the issue got resolved after disabling a third-party application such as Suitecase fusion etc.
3. For few, the issue was intermittent and is no longer reproducible.
4. For majority of the users, the underlying cause of the performance issue was identified to be related to span columns, cross-references, third party plugin etc.We have created separated threads for these issues and we are now working towards resolving them.
